The AP Avalanche: Truth or Myth?

Let's dispel the myth right off the bat: There's no magic AP number that guarantees entry to Boston College. (Although, if you find one, please share it with the rest of us mere mortals). What BC really wants to see is a challenging course load that showcases your academic strengths. Think of it like a delicious academic buffet - pick the courses that make your taste buds (or should we say, brain cells) tingle, but don't overload your plate and end up in a food coma (or, you know, failing a class).

Here's the juicy part: Aim for a balance. A healthy range is somewhere between 5 and 8 AP classes, assuming your school offers that many. Why this range? It shows BC you're willing to tackle tough stuff, but also that you're not a crazed textbook goblin who forgot how to see sunlight.

Bonus points if you choose AP classes that align with your intended major. This is like wearing a color-coordinated outfit to the interview - it shows focus and commitment (and hey, maybe a little fashion sense too).

1. How to Choose the Right AP Classes?

  • Think about your interests! What subjects excite you?
  • Consider your future goals. Do any of the AP classes align with your potential major?
  • Talk to your teachers and guidance counselor. They can help you choose classes that fit your learning style and academic strengths.

2. How to Survive AP Class Workload?

  • Plan and prioritize. Create a study schedule and stick to it (as much as possible).
  • Form a study group. Misery (or maybe just the workload) loves company, and you can quiz each other on tricky concepts.
  • Don't be afraid to ask for help. Teachers and tutors are there for a reason!

3. How Important are AP Scores for Boston College?

  • While the number of AP classes matters, so do your scores on the exams. Aim for a 4 or 5 to impress the admissions committee.

4. Should I Take All the AP Classes My School Offers?

  • Nope! Quality over quantity. Focus on taking classes that challenge you and that you're genuinely interested in.

5. Can I Get into Boston College Without Taking Any AP Classes?

  • It's possible, but it'll be an uphill climb. Boston College is a competitive school, so taking a challenging course load (including AP or honors classes) will definitely help your application stand out.
